How is Elmo's World filmed?

Discussion in 'Sesame Street' started by sillyparty, Feb 20, 2004.

  1. sillyparty New Member

    I'm wondering how Elmo's World is filmed...

    What type of camera is used? Is it analog or digital?

    Do they use a green screen?
  2. Buck-Beaver Active Member

    I can't recall if they use a blue or greenscreen (most productions tend to use green now) but it's most likely now recorded in D-Beta, digital version of Betacam SP, which is the standard format for broadcasting.

    It'll be interesting to see if they've shot the new season in high-def.

    Muppeteer Rick Lyon has some images of the puppeteers performing some of the "digital puppets" (moving doors, windows, etc.) on his site at http://www.lyonpuppets.com/elmosworld.html
